The Chariot, VII

The Tarot Chariot represents God helping to carry us forward to where we could not otherwise go on our own. This card's meaning isn't so much about the person commanding the chariot as it is the road or path s/he is on. It's about always being aware of our path or journey in life. We must keep our ethics, beliefs, hopes, love, compassion, and faith close to us, regardless of the path we are on. As long as we do this, all paths are supported by our creator.

 

Keywords: Victory through faith, balance, spiritual self-control and discipline, determination, wise management, cooperation, progress, or obstacles, the wrong path, out of control, or giving up.

2 Corinthians 10:4 – Weapons have divine power to destroy strongholds.

Artwork: Circe Offering the Cup to Ulysses by John William Waterhouse, 1891
